In which way did Roosevelt take to restore the nation's confidence in the banking system

History
1 answer:
marysya [2.9K]3 years ago
5 0
So after the Bank Holidays, in which all banks were shut down, he come up with a plan that would insure the money will be there for them, which was cause by the creation of Federal Deposit Act, along with the Glass-Steagall Act in 1933
